In the case of learning how to hook live bait saltwater, the trick is to keep the baitfish in its natural motion. Saltwater prey disregard easily the offerings that appear feeble, spin, or move unnaturally, which are the problems of poor handling or improper hooking.
The only thing that makes it a success is learning how to rig them so that they are kept alive and swimming freely. This guide divides the critical techniques and terminal tackle required to keep bait alive and increase hookup rates and assists an angler to present the most viable live offering.
